1.Описать следующие переменные по образцу: var i:integer;

1) x1, x2- целочисленные;

2) y1, y2- вещественные;

3) a- строковую;

4) b- логическую;

5) c- символьную.

2. Записать операторы ввода вывода по заданиям:

1) Ввести переменные x1, x2 без перехода курсора на новую строку;

2) Вывести текст "школа №16" с переходом курсора на новую строку;

3) Ввести переменную а с переходом курсора на новую строку;

4) Вывести значение переменной b с пояснением без перехода курсора на новую строку.

3.Записать условный оператор на Паскале;

1)Если x>0, то вывести «положительное» иначе если x<0, то вывести «отрицательное» иначе вывести «=0»;

2)Если а>=10 и a<=99, то вывести «двузначное».

4.Записать цикл на языке Паскаль;

1)Пока а>0 делать а присвоить а-5;

2)Повторять x присвоить x+2 до тех пор, пока x>20;

3)для y от 5 до 10 делать s присвоить s+3.

Заранее

Chelovekkkkkkk1701 Chelovekkkkkkk1701    1   14.05.2020 12:25    0

Ответы
Nookrod Nookrod  14.10.2020 18:21

1) var: x1, x2:integer;

y1,y2:real;

a:string;

b:boolean;

c:char;

2) read(x1,x2);

writeln("школа №16");

readln(a);

write(b);

3) 1)

if (x>0) then

writeln("положительное")

else if (x<0) then

writeln("отрицательное")

else

writeln("=0);

3) 2)

 if (a >= 10 and a <= 99) then

  writeln("двузначное");

4) 1)while (a>0) do

     a := a - 5;

4) 2)repeat

     x := x + 2;

   until x > 20

4) 3) for y:=5 to 10 do

              s := s + 3

ПОКАЗАТЬ ОТВЕТЫ
Другие вопросы по теме Информатика

Популярные вопросы